Supreme Offshore Constructions & Technical Services Limited, Mumbai (SOCTSL), is a renowned construction company qualified for execution of fabrication, hookup, revamping, topside modification, commissioning etc of offshore projects and activities like fabrication, erection, commissioning of refinery and onshore projects. SOCSTSL is a fully owned subsidiary of M/s. Arcadia Shipping Ltd. (ASL), leading Ship Owners/Operators in India having diversified business activities including offshore construction, marine transport, providing marine spreads for offshore constructions projects etc. with their branch offices/Agents located at all Major Indian ports and cities.

In November 1996, the major share holding of SOCTSL (70% of equity shares) and its management control was acquired by M/s. ASL. After ASL took over the management control of SOCTSL in 1996, ASL has injected substantial financial resources in SOCTSL for augmenting its facilities / infrastructure and some of additional facilities/resources added during the period are follows:

Various construction equipments, tools & tackles (local & imported) were procured.
A full-fledged well-equipped workshop to undertake pre-fabrication works acquired at Rabale, Navi Mumbai.
Customs Bonded facilities for warehousing and manufacturing was established for processing imported       materials.
A separate NDT Section duly approved by BARC for Radiography along with qualified personnel and facilities has        been established.

Subsequently, during April 2000, the balance 30% of share holding of SOCTSL was also acquired by group company of ASL and now SOCTSL is a fully owned subsidiary Company of ASL.

Some of them are highlighted below:

Revamping, hook-up and related modifications on BPA / BLQ-1 platforms under Booster Compressor Platforms (BCP-A&B) Project, which was completed during 1999 – 2000 for Hyundai Heavy Industries Co. Ltd., Korea/Mazagon Dock Limited. The job included structural, piping, architectural, equipment erection, electrical and instrumentation works. The piping work was 6623-inch dia in various metallurgies like Super Duplex Stainless steel, Duplex Stainless steel, NACE – Carbon Steel & Carbon Steel. The mechanical work included revamping / replacement / refurbishment of 37 Nos. vessels of Gas Dehydration Unit and related equipments. The electrical and instrumentation work involved laying of approx. 138 Km cable, new DCS system and hook up of control room. The shutdown activities were completed 10 days ahead of schedule.

During execution of this project, SOCTSL deployed workforce of approx. 450 persons at Offshore at peak time.

PPM Project - Topside modifications, hook up and installation on 18 existing platforms in Bombay High North/South and Neelam field for M/s. L&T was competed in the year 2000-2001. The job involved structural, piping, electrical and instrumentation works. The piping work was approx. 7000 inch dia in metallurgies like Carbon Steel, NACE – C.S., Cupro Nickel, Stainless Steel.

The shutdown activities were completed 7 days ahead of schedule

The hookup of Platform B55 and related modifications on SHG Platform was completed during 1998 – 1999 as subcontractor to MDL.

Modifications, revamping and hook up of HRA, HRG, WIH and HR Platforms in Heera field including revamping of test separator, and surge vessels was completed during 1997-1998 without shutdown.

ONGC had planned a shutdown of entire Heera complex for 15 days. However, the work was executed without any shutdown.
Installation of Clamp-on Structures on SN & SR Platforms and Boat Landing of NS & NT Platforms was completed during 1996-1997.



The various projects executed by SOCTSL involved welding of different metallurgies like Carbon Steel, NACE CS, Duplex Stainless Steel, Super Duplex Stainless Steel, Cupro-Nickel, Incoloy, Stainless Steel etc. Over the years, SOCTSL developed the welding procedures which were duly approved by ONGC/EIL/BV/DNV etc.

Earlier SOCTSL was carrying out offshore works by supplying manpower / tools & tackles. Subsequently , the management structure was reorganized with a focus to take up offshore projects on EPC basis. The details of Turnkey Projects completed in the recent past are given below:

For ONGC’s MHNRD – 3 Pipeline Project M/s. Valentine Maritime Gulf Ltd. (VMGL), Abu Dhabi awarded the work related to Procurement, Fabrication, Transportation, Loadout and Seafastening of Riser Clamps and Anode Clamps for MNW, NI, NU and NV Platforms.
The work of approx. 90 M/T of clamps was completed in 6 weeks to meet urgent requirement of ONGC.
For ONGC’s MHN&H Pipeline Project, awarded to VMGL, SOCTSL was the nominated subcontractor for Topside Modification Works. SOCTSL’s scope of work included assistance for design / engineering / procurement, onshore fabrication, transportation, loadout, seafastening and offshore installation / hookup / precommissioning and commissioning assistance works related to Topside Modification s on 14 nos. platforms. In addition was also undertaken the work for fabrication and supply of Riser Clamps, Anode Clamps and I/J tubes with clamps for these 14 nos. platforms .
For ONGC’s D-1 Project, the work of Modification on Sagar Lakshmi EPS was awarded by EIL to consortium of SOCTSL & ASL. The work involved Fabrication Engineering, Procurement & Supply of Structural/ Piping/ Electrical items, Fabrication, Loadout and Seafastening, Transportation to Offshore, Dismantling / Installation / Hookup / Testing / Pre-Commissioning, providing Marine Spread.

The project involved removal and dismantling of Sea Water Lift Pumps, Chlorinator, Hot Oil Heater weighing 50 M.T.
Topside Modification Works on HB, HRG and BA Platforms related to ONGC B&S-NH4 Well Platform Project-2.

SOCTSL was awarded the work by NPCC, Abu Dhabi. The work involved Structural, Piping, Electrical, Instrumentation, Mechanical Works including Deck Extensions, Receivers / Connectors, Knock Out Drum, integration with existing DCS / PLC System etc. SOCTSL scope also included providing marine spread. The work was completed in April 2007.
Revamping of NC Platform related to ONGC NC Revamp Project

Consortium of Great Offshore Limited, Mumbai and Supreme Offshore Constructions & Services Ltd. was awarded the work by ONGC. The work involved Engineering, Procurement, Fabrication, Transportation, Removal / Installation, Hook-up, Testing, Pre-commissioning, Commissioning. The work was completed in May 2008.
Topside Modification Works on NQG Platform related to ONGC C Series Project SOCTSL was awarded by NPCC, Abu Dhabi. The work involved Construction Engineering, Procurement of Piping / Electrical items, Onshore Fabrication of Piping Spools,, assembly of equipment skids, load out and seafastening, transportation to offshore, dismantling, installation, hook-up, tie-in, pre-commissioning including provision of marine spread. The work was completed in April 2009.
For ONGC’s MHN Pipelines & Modifications Project, awarded to Consortium of VML + VMML; , SOCTSL was the nominated subcontractor for Topside Modification Works. SOCTSL’s scope of work includes procurement, onshore fabrication, transportation, loadout, seafastening and offshore installation / hookup / precommissioning and commissioning assistance works related to Topside Modifications on 11 Nos. platforms. In addition we shall be undertaking the work for procurement, fabrication and supply of Riser Clamps, Riser Protectors, PLEM & Monel Sheathings for these 11 nos. platforms was also undertaken.

The project involved fabrication and loadout of 6 Nos. Riser Protectors each weighting approx. 45 to 50 M/T and fabrication of PLEM / PLEM Piles weighting approx. 50 M/T . These structures were loaded out from the yard ith suitable water frontage by deploying heavy capacity crane (2 Nos. x 250 M/T each).
